Park County regulations do not allow manufactured (mobile) homes but manufactured (modular) homes are allowed. It is about a two-hour drive southwest of Denver and an hour and a half east of Colorado Springs. This is an off grid property. For utilities, a buyer will need a solar system for electricity, they would need to drill a well or install a cistern for water and install a septic system. This 4.6-acre property is a little south of the unincorporated town of Hartsel where there is a fire department, a post office, an ambulance service, a convenience store for snacks and gasoline, a pizza shop and a Mercantile that was recently renovated and opened for business. Hartsel is about two hours southwest of Denver and an hour east of Colorado Springs. This property is in the South Park National Heritage Area with a rich history - it was once home to indigenous people, gold and silver mining, the movement west during the 1800s, abundant wildlife - huge bison herds roamed the area feeding on the protein rich grass that grows in this area. Bison still roam the area but in ranches and they are raised for the market. Deer, pronghorn antelope and elk still roam freely in this area.
